What is The Fantasy of Deer Warrior (1961) about?

This 1961 fantasy film follows a peaceful forest community rocked by a wolf attack. The Deer Warrior steps up to defend his home, while personal rivalries and romantic pursuits unfold in a surreal, music-filled tale. Foxy's vanity and Uncle Deer's leadership add layers of conflict to this unusual family story.

About The Fantasy of Deer Warrior (1961) — A Wild, Whimsical Forest Adventure with Music and Mayhem

Directed by the visionary Chang Ying, *The Fantasy of Deer Warrior* (1961) is a whimsical and unconventional family fantasy that blends music, nature, and playful rivalry. Set in a lush forest where animals live in harmony, the story takes a dramatic turn when a ruthless pack of wolves invades their peaceful world. The arrival of Uncle Deer shifts the balance, as he dispatches his son—the legendary Deer Warrior—to rally the creatures against the threat. Amidst the chaos, romantic tension simmers between Deer and his rival Sika Deer for the affection of Miss Deer, while Foxy schemes to outshine everyone, driven by vanity. With its surreal storytelling and charming animation, this early 1960s film stands out as a bold experiment in fable-like cinema.

This offbeat family adventure is packed with action, heart, and a touch of the absurd, making it a curiosity for fans of vintage animation. The film's unique tone—equal parts lighthearted and daring—reflects Chang Ying's bold directorial style, though its bizarre charm may divide modern audiences. Still, its ambitious blend of fantasy and music offers a nostalgic glimpse into the creative risks of its era.
